Which one of the items is the file extension for an ArcGIS Pro project?

.ppkx

.mxd

.aprx

.atbx

Answer explanation

.aprx is the correct file extension for an ArcGIS Pro project. The other options, .ppkx, .mxd, and .atbx, are associated with different types of files in the ArcGIS ecosystem.

A raster contains point, line, and polygon geometry.

True

False

Answer explanation

A raster is a grid-based data structure that represents continuous data, while point, line, and polygon geometries are vector formats. Therefore, the statement is false.

Feature classes can contain which of the following geometry?

pixel

point

line

polygon

Answer explanation

Feature classes can contain point, line, and polygon geometries, which represent different spatial features. However, pixel is not a geometry type used in feature classes.
